Eight Vietnamese people infected with Covid-19 after returning from Japan

Eight more Vietnamese people have tested positive for SARS-CoV-2 after returning from Japan, raising the total number of infection cases in the country to 2,865, the Ministry of Health reported on Wednesday evening.

According to the ministry's report, the newly-infected patients include five men and three women aged between 24-38 who recently returned to Danang City and Nam Dinh and Khanh Hoa provinces. They were all sent to local quarantine areas upon arrival and tested positive for SARS-CoV-2 on April 27.

The eight patients are now being treated at hospitals and healthcare centre in Hanoi, Danang, and Khanh Hoa.

With these new infection cases, the number of Covid-19 patients in Vietnam has increased to 2,865, including 1,294 imported patients.

As of 6 pm on April 28, a total of 2,516 Covid-19 patients had recovered and been discharged from hospital. There have been 35 deaths, most of them being the elderly with serious underlying diseases.

At present, over 38,000 people who had close contact with Covid-19 patients or returned from virus-hit areas are being monitored at hospitals, quarantine facilities, and at home.
